The South African Police Service (SAPS) in Gauteng has launched a manhunt for suspects following a mass shooting that left 12 people dead and at least nine others injured at the Jumpers Informal Settlement in Cleveland on Tuesday evening, June 9, 2026.

At approximately 23:10, SAPS members responded to reports of a shooting in progress at the informal settlement. Upon arrival, officers discovered numerous individuals suffering from gunshot wounds and immediately summoned Emergency Medical Services to assist the injured.

Preliminary investigations confirm that 12 people were killed in the attack. Eight adult males and three adult females were pronounced dead at the scene, while one additional male victim later succumbed to his injuries at a hospital. At least nine other victims were transported to various medical facilities for the treatment of gunshot wounds.

Authorities allege that a group of more than 10 suspects was dropped off near a petrol station in Cleveland by a white Toyota Quantum. The suspects reportedly entered the informal settlement through both of its entrances, moving through the area and opening fire on residents and community members at multiple locations before fleeing the scene in the same vehicle.

Provincial and district detectives, supported by crime intelligence units and forensic experts, have been mobilized to investigate the incident and track down the suspects. The motive for the attack remains unknown and is the subject of an ongoing investigation. No arrests have been made at this stage.
